What is the Kentucky 740-EZ Individual Income Tax Return?
The Kentucky 740-EZ form is a streamlined tax return designed specifically for single individuals with no dependents who are Kentucky residents for the entire tax year. This form enables eligible filers to report their income succinctly and efficiently, helping them to meet state tax obligations in a straightforward manner.
This form is particularly beneficial for taxpayers who find more complex tax returns overwhelming. By using the Kentucky 740-EZ form, a single filer can focus on essential income reporting without the added complexity often found in other tax return options.

Eligibility Criteria for the Kentucky 740-EZ Individual Income Tax Return
To be eligible to file the Kentucky 740-EZ, the taxpayer must meet specific criteria. First, the individual must be single and have no dependents. Additionally, residency requirements dictate that the filer must maintain official residency in Kentucky for the entire tax year.
Furthermore, there may be income limits applicable to this form. Filers should carefully review their income to ensure compliance with any restrictions before completing the tax return.
How to Fill Out the Kentucky 740-EZ Individual Income Tax Return
Completing the Kentucky 740-EZ form involves several important steps. Initially, you must gather essential information, including your Social Security Number, name, and mailing address. This information serves as the foundational data required for the tax return.
The next critical step is to calculate your taxable income and any applicable deductions. This includes accurately reporting federal adjusted gross income from Form 1040EZ, which can guide you in determining your tax obligations effectively. When filling out key fields, ensure precise calculations, especially concerning contributions and exemptions to avoid errors.

Who is eligible to file the Kentucky 740-EZ Individual Income Tax Return?
The Kentucky 740-EZ is designed for single individuals who have no dependents and are Kentucky residents. Eligibility is based on income and residency status for the 2011 tax year.
What is the deadline for submitting the Kentucky 740-EZ form?
Typically, the Kentucky 740-EZ form must be filed by April 15 following the tax year. For the 2011 tax year, the form was due on April 15, 2012.
How do I submit the completed Kentucky 740-EZ form?
You can submit the Kentucky 740-EZ form electronically if you file online or print it for mailing to the Kentucky Department of Revenue. Check for mailing addresses relevant for your county.
Are there any supporting documents required with the Kentucky 740-EZ form?
Yes, you need to attach Form W-2 for reported wages and any other forms relevant to income or tax credits. Ensure all documentation is included to avoid delays in processing.
